Hey guys!! Sadly I have listed zero new items today. I spent my morning volunteering at my sons school followed by taking photos of 50 items! 

This is no small task, photographing is my least favorite part of this job. I have to make sure each item looks perfect, lint rolling, sweater shaving and triming loose threads. I find missed flaws in about 15% of my items that I didn't see during sourcing, so I always do a good check of each item. Then I have to measure everything! Here's a photo of my cleaned up area where I photograph everything. 


I was able to clean out about 4 bins! A few people have asked if I have a professional set up so I thought I'd show you that I don't! I take photos on my mannequine against the blank wall, there is track lighting above pointed down and also a big window I open during the day for natural lighting. 


Now onto the sales. Yesterday I sold 8 things totaling $124. My numbers are steady but I'd love to see them rise!



My biggest sale was an Anne Klein sheath dress, I got it for $2 at my favorite thrift. It's the third one I've bought there, they always sell within a couple days! 


My shipping for the day, my husband actually helps with this part. I pull all the items and he packages & sends them out! 



I put all my clothing items in a polymailer before the flat rate envelope, I also ship at 4 pm each day to try and get as much same day shipping in that I can. My feedback is proof that customers love this!
